T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of automobile assembly, in particular to a lifting appliance for automobile assembly parts. BACKGROUND

[0002] In the processing of automobile assembly parts, a lifting appliance is generally used, which is usually used in combination with hoisting equipment; for example, in the welding and assembly process of automobile beam bodies and body frames, a lifting appliance is needed to load and unload the assembly parts.

[0003] In the prior art, as shown in Figure 1 and Figure 2 , the four supporting points of the assembly part are supported by the lifting appliance, which can well limit the left and right directions of the assembly part. However, the weight of the assembly part is not evenly distributed, so the up and down movement during hoisting can easily cause the assembly part to shift or even fall. Therefore, how to improve the existing lifting appliance to overcome the above problems is a problem that needs to be solved by those skilled in the art. SUMMARY

[0039] One preferred embodiment of the present application is shown in Figures 1 to 18 A lifting appliance for processing automobile assembly parts, comprising a lifting frame 1, a supporting piece 3, a driving piece 5, a baffle 6 and a limiting assembly 7, the supporting piece 3 is installed below the lifting frame 1 through a lifting rod 2, and the supporting piece 3 has a supporting area 301 cooperating with the assembly part 4, the driving piece 5 can be vertically elastically slidably installed in the supporting area 301 through a spring, the baffle 6 is movably installed on the supporting piece 3 and cooperates with the driving piece 5 through a transmission structure 9, and the limiting assembly 7 is arranged on the supporting piece 3 and cooperates with the baffle 6.

[0040] It can be understood that when the assembly part 4 is hoisted and installed, the supporting piece 3 is first moved to a position below the assembly part 4, and then lifted upward, so that the supporting area 301 on the supporting piece 3 corresponds and cooperates with the supporting position on the assembly part 4, at this time the driving piece 5 is pressed downward under the action of the gravity of the assembly part 4, the assembly part 4 drives the baffle 6 to move through the transmission structure 9, so that the baffle 6 moves towards the supporting area 301 and cooperates with the limiting assembly 7, so that the baffle 6 is locked by the limiting assembly 7, and the baffle 6 can limit the vertical direction of the assembly part 4, so that the assembly part 4 is stably hoisted and is not easy to shake or shift.

[0041] Similarly, when hoisting and disassembling, the limiting of the baffle 6 by the limiting assembly 7 is first released, and then the supporting piece 3 is moved downward, at this time the driving piece 5 moves upward under the action of the spring, and then the baffle 6 moves away from the supporting area 301 through the action of the transmission structure 9, so that the lifting appliance and the assembly part 4 are separated.

[0042] As a further description of the above embodiment: as Figure 7As shown in the figure, the baffle 6 is horizontally rotatably installed at the top end of the supporting member 3 and above the supporting area 301. As shown in the figure, Figure 8 As shown in the figure, the transmission structure 9 includes a rotating roller 901 and a transmission block 902, the rotating roller 901 is installed on the rotating shaft and externally provided with a spiral transmission groove 10, the transmission block 902 is installed on the driving member 5 and cooperates with the transmission groove 10. As shown in the figure, Figure 9 As shown in the figure, the limiting assembly 7 includes a limiting block 701 and a pushing block 702, the limiting block 701 is in a wedge structure (for example, a right triangle structure), the pushing block 702 is installed at the bottom end of the limiting block 701, the limiting block 701 can be vertically slidably arranged on the side of the supporting member 3, and the baffle 6 is provided with a limiting groove 12.

[0043] It can be understood that, in the initial state, as shown in the figure, Figure 6 The baffle 6 is perpendicular to the supporting member 3, and the two are in a misaligned and separated state, and the driving member 5 is located at the upper position under the action of the elastic force. In the hoisting installation, as shown in the figure, Figure 7 The driving member 5 is moved downward under the action of the gravity of the assembled part 4, the transmission block 902 that moves downward cooperates with the spiral transmission groove 10, so that the baffle 6 is rotated towards the direction of the supporting area 301, when the baffle 6 is rotated to the position of extruding and cooperating with the inclined surface at the top end of the limiting block 701, the limiting block 701 will move downward and compress the spring, when the limiting groove 12 is continued to be rotated to correspond to the limiting block 701, at this time, the limiting block 701 will be clamped into the limiting groove 12 under the action of the elastic force, thereby locking the baffle 6, so that the assembled part 4 is limited in the supporting area 301, thereby realizing the limiting of the assembled part 4 in the vertical direction and improving the hoisting stability.

[0044] Based on the above embodiment, the following problems may exist in use: in the hoisting and dismounting, the limiting block 701 needs to be driven to move downward by the pushing block 702, thereby releasing the limiting of the baffle 6, and in this process, the hand needs to keep the downward movement of the limiting block 701, then the supporting member 3 is moved downward, the driving member 5 is moved upward under the action of the elastic force to cooperate with the transmission structure 9, so that the baffle 6 is rotated to reset, when the limiting block 701 is misaligned and separated from the limiting groove 12, the pushing block 702 can be released, thereby the unlocking of the baffle 6 is more troublesome.

[0045] Therefore, in order to solve the above technical problems, as shown in the figure, Figure 8 The baffle 6 and the supporting member 3 can be connected by a torsion spring, and the transmission block 902 can be elastically slidably installed on the side of the driving member 5 by a spring. It can be understood that, after hoisting and installation, as shown in the figure, Figure 7As shown, the driving member 5 will be lowered and separated from the rotating roller 901, that is, the transmission block 902 will slide out of the bottom end of the transmission groove 10 to disengage, at which time the transmission structure 9 is in a disengaged state; that is, the baffle 6 and the driving member 5 are independent of each other, and at this time the driving member 5 can also buffer the impact force when the assembly 4 is hoisted under the action of the spring. Of course, the driving member 5 can also be connected with the support member 3 through a (small) damper, which can have a shock-absorbing effect on the assembly 4 under the action of the spring. In addition, during hoisting and dismounting, only the push block 702 needs to be lowered to drive the limiting block 701 to separate from the limiting groove 12, at which time the baffle 6 will be reversed to the initial state under the action of the elastic force, thereby immediately releasing the limiting of the assembly 4 in the vertical direction; when the driving member 5 is raised under the action of the elastic force, the transmission block 902 will be retracted under the extrusion of the rotating roller 901, and when it is raised to the starting end (point a in the transmission groove 10) of the transmission groove 10, the transmission block 902 will be ejected under the action of the elastic force and continue to cooperate with the transmission groove 10. Figure 8

[0046] Further, as shown in Figure 8 , a vertical groove 11 cooperating with the starting end of the transmission groove 10 is arranged outside the rotating roller 901, and the depth of the vertical groove 11 is less than that of the transmission groove 10. Due to the action of the vertical groove 11, firstly, a guiding effect can be achieved on the transmission block 902; secondly, the compression retraction amount of the transmission block 902 can be reduced, thereby reducing the friction between the transmission block 902 and the rotating roller 901 when it is raised, so that the transmission block 902 can enter the transmission groove 10 more smoothly. Moreover, since there is a depth difference between the vertical groove 11 and the transmission groove 10, during the subsequent lowering process, the transmission block 902 will not be lowered along the vertical groove 11, but will be moved cooperatively along the transmission groove 10.

[0047] In summary, through the above design, the baffle 6 can be automatically rotated under the action of the gravity of the assembly 4 and locked by the limiting assembly 7; moreover, the locked baffle 6 and the driving member 5 are in a mutually independent state, which is convenient for quick unlocking of the baffle 6, and the driving member 5 can also have a shock-absorbing effect. During the entire operation of the baffle 6, the worker only needs to unlock the baffle 6 through the push block 702 during hoisting and dismounting, which is simple and fast.

[0048] ​It should be noted that as a person skilled in the art in the design of the lifting appliance, the baffle 6 can also be provided for limiting the vertical direction during lifting, and the baffle 6 needs to be rotated and separated by manual operation, and the lifting appliance generally adopts multi-point lifting, so it is necessary to operate multiple baffles 6, which can easily cause fatigue of the workers, and thus cause forgetting or intentionally not limiting, which can cause safety hazards. In the design, the gravity of the assembly part 4 is used to automatically rotate the baffle 6, which greatly reduces the operation steps of the workers and further ensures the safety.

[0049] In the prior art, as shown in Figure 1 and Figure 2 , the lifting frame 1 adopts a rectangular structure and four-point lifting, in order to facilitate flexible adjustment and disassembly, the lifting rod 2 includes an outer cylinder 201 and an inner rod 202, the outer cylinder 201 is slidingly arranged at the top end of the lifting frame 1, and the inner rod 202 is vertically slidingly arranged in the outer cylinder 201; that is, the lifting rod 2 can move left and right and be adjusted up and down, and after being adjusted to the appropriate position, the lifting rod 2 is generally locked and limited by limiting bolts. For example, after the lifting rod 2 is adjusted left and right, the limiting bolts at the top end of the outer cylinder 201 are tightened to lock; after the inner rod 202 is adjusted up and down, the limiting bolts at the lower end of the outer cylinder 201 are tightened to lock. Since the positions of the two limiting bolts are distributed up and down, the adjustment is relatively cumbersome, time-consuming and laborious, and the work efficiency is low.

[0061] The working principle of the present application is:

[0062] Taking the four-point support structure of the lifting appliance as an example, in the initial state, for the supporting member 3: as shown in Figure 6 , the baffle 6 is in a dislocation separation state with the supporting area 301 under the action of the torsional spring elastic force, and the baffle 6 is perpendicular to the supporting member 3. For the suspender 2: the clamping block one 1501 cooperates with one of the clamping grooves one 1502, and the clamping block two 1601 cooperates with one of the clamping grooves two 1602, at this time the suspender 2 is in the locked state; as shown in Figure 15 and Figure 17 , the operating handle 8 is horizontally perpendicular to the side position of the suspender 2.

[0063] When installing the assembly 4, first lower the lifting appliance to the appropriate position through the lifting device, and then adjust the four supporting members 3. For example: the worker can hold the operating handle 8, as shown in Figure 17 , first rotate the operating handle 8 counterclockwise by a certain angle, at this time the spiral segment 2102 cooperates with the guide block 14032, so that the clamping block one 1501 can be lowered and separated from the clamping groove one 1502 to unlock the outer cylinder 201, so that the outer cylinder 201 can be adjusted in the left and right directions along the crossbeam of the lifting frame 1, so that the supporting member 3 is away from the assembly 4 and is dislocated, which is preparation for the subsequent downward adjustment of the supporting member 3; after adjustment, the operating handle 8 is reversed to the initial position, at this time the clamping block one 1501 cooperates with the nearest clamping groove one 1502 under the action of the elastic force, so that the adjusted outer cylinder 201 is locked again. As shown in Figure 6As shown, the operation handle 8 is then rotated clockwise by a certain angle, at which time the driving block 20 abuts against the end of the groove 19 to drive the transmission disc 14041 to rotate synchronously, the arc-shaped groove 17 on the transmission disc 14041 cooperates with the transmission rod 14042 to move the clamping block two 1601 and separate it from the clamping groove two 1602, so as to release the locking of the inner rod 202, and the inner rod 202 can be moved along the outer cylinder 201 to adjust the support piece 3 up and down. After adjustment, the operation handle 8 is reversed to the initial position, at which time the clamping block two 1601 cooperates with the nearest clamping groove two 1602 under the action of the elastic force, so that the adjusted inner rod 202 is locked again. Similarly, through the above operation for multiple times, the positioning column 302 at the top of the support piece 3 cooperates with the positioning hole carried by the assembly 4, and the support piece 3 supports the bottom of the assembly 4 at a suitable position. It should be noted that the operation handle 8 can also serve as a force point for adjusting the hanger 2 after unlocking the corresponding limiting structure, that is, the staff can hold the operation handle 8 to adjust it up and down or left and right until the support piece 3 is adjusted to a suitable position.

[0064] When hoisting, the gravity of the assembly 4 can make the driving piece 5 on the support piece 3 move downward, the transmission block 902 moves downward to cooperate with the spiral transmission groove 10, so that the baffle 6 rotates towards the support area 301, and when the baffle 6 is pressed and cooperates with the slope at the top of the limiting block 701, the limiting block 701 moves downward and compresses the spring. When the limiting groove 12 corresponds to the limiting block 701, the limiting block 701 is clamped into the limiting groove 12 under the action of the elastic force, thereby locking the baffle 6. At this time, the baffle 6 encloses the support position of the assembly 4 in the support area 301, thereby limiting the vertical direction of the assembly 4, and the baffle 6 and the driving piece 5 are independent of each other. Of course, the downward movement of the driving piece 5 can also be driven by the elastic force of the elastic member one 13 or the artificial lifting force, so that the limiting can be completed before hoisting without the action of the gravity during hoisting, thereby further improving the stability.

[0065] When hoisting and disassembling, the lifting block 702 is only needed to move downward to separate the limiting block 701 from the limiting groove 12, at which time the baffle 6 reverses to the initial state under the action of the elastic force, thereby immediately releasing the limiting of the vertical direction of the assembly 4; then the whole lifting tool is moved downward, the driving piece 5 moves upward under the action of the elastic force, and the transmission block 902 is retracted under the pressing of the rotating roller 901, and when it moves upward to the starting end (a point) of the transmission groove 10, Figure 8 at which time the transmission block 902 is popped out under the action of the elastic force and continues to cooperate with the transmission groove 10, so that the whole lifting tool can return to the initial state.

[0066] Finally, it needs to be explained that the present lifting appliance adopts a pure mechanical structure, and the structure is basically located inside the lifting appliance, and the overall appearance looks simple and light. In the prior art, in order to achieve these functions, it may be necessary to install multiple electrical elements and driving components, and also need to set up complex structures such as lines and pipelines on the lifting appliance, which not only increases the overall weight of the lifting appliance, but also greatly increases the manufacturing cost and maintenance cost of the lifting appliance. The present lifting appliance does not need electrical elements and driving components, which not only reduces the overall weight of the lifting appliance, but also makes the use of the lifting appliance more safe and reliable, and the maintenance more simple and convenient.
